Abstract

Background: Malpositioning during total hip arthroplasty may cause dislocation, pain, and other complications. To evaluate the potential of sacral slope (SS) as a reliable parameter of pelvic flexion. Methods: We developed a model of pelvic flexion to determine the intraobserver and interobserver variability and reliability of SS measurements by lateral radiography by three independent observers. Results: Measurement error was 1.2 and the intraobserver reliability was moderate to substantial (Interclass correlation coefficient: 0.31 to 0.66). Based on the Spearman-Brown formula, the measurement is reliable if it is done at least seven times by two observers, and four times by three observers. Conclusions: The data suggest that measurement of SS of pelvic flexion is a clinically useful parameter for the optimization of THA conditions.
